Romans 14:4 Douay-Rheims

Who art thou that judgest another man’s servant? To his own lord he standeth or falleth. And he shall stand: for God is able to make him stand.

Francis Patrick Kenrick

1796–1863 Catholic

To stand in judgment means to be acquitted, or to succeed in the process ; to fall is to be condemned.
